What is Theory and Practice in Marketing (TPM)?

TPM is an academic field that explores the relationship between marketing theory and practical marketing applications. It integrates theoretical concepts with real-world case studies to provide a comprehensive understanding of marketing principles and effective marketing strategies.

How does TPM benefit marketing professionals?

TPM provides marketing professionals with a solid foundation in marketing theory, enabling them to critically analyze marketing practices and make data-driven decisions. It also enhances their ability to develop and implement effective marketing campaigns that align with business objectives.

What are the key components of TPM?

TPM typically includes the study of marketing theory, marketing research, consumer behavior, marketing communications, and marketing strategy. It examines the interplay between these components and their impact on marketing effectiveness.

How can I become involved in TPM?

There are various ways to get involved in TPM, including pursuing a graduate degree in marketing, attending TPM conferences and workshops, and engaging with marketing practitioners and academics who specialize in this field.

What are the career opportunities available in TPM?

TPM graduates can pursue careers in academia, marketing research, marketing management, consulting, and other marketing-related fields. Their expertise in both theory and practice makes them highly valued by employers seeking professionals with a deep understanding of marketing principles and their practical application.
